Версия для печати темы

Нажмите сюда для просмотра этой темы в обычном формате

Образовательный студенческий форум _ Алгебра _ Задачки про бегунов и про лжецов

Автор: Juliya 24.10.2009, 7:38

сын принес.. не решил.. я что-то тоже давно не решала таких - запуталась... blush.gif Всё же надо иметь постоянный навык с подобными задачами... никто не подскажет-не поможет? Олимпиада закончилась, думаю, уже нигде наверное не будут её давать? хотелось бы с ним на будущее все же разобраться...

Задача 1. Три бегуна стартовали по круговой дорожке одновременно с одного места и в одном направлении. Они бегут с постоянными скоростями. Иванов впервые обогнал Петрова через 5 минут, а Петров впервые обогнал Сидорова через 20 минут. Через сколько минут Иванов впервые обогнал Сидорова?

Задача 2. Директор НИИ Правды узнал, что все n (n>2) сотрудников-либо рыцари, которые всегда говорят правду, либо лжецы, которые всегда лгут, причем среди сотрудников есть и те, и другие. Каждый день он приглашает на производственное совещание нескольких сотрудников по своему выбору и спрашивает каждого, сколько на совещании лжецов. За какое наименьшее кол-во дней он сможет узнать кто лжец, кто рыцарь?

Автор: tig81 24.10.2009, 8:16

для 1: http://otvet.mail.ru/question/31052184/
для 2: www.mccme.ru/circles/mccme/2009/7klass/14r.doc

Автор: Juliya 24.10.2009, 11:33

Спасибо, tig81, огромное! ..
Но на первую задачу решений нет, два ответа непонятных, не вызывающих у меня лично доверия...

Второе - мне понравилось... smile.gif

Цитата
Ответ. За два вопроса.
Решение. За один вопрос это сделать не удастся, т.к. во-первых если мы кого-то в первый день не спросим, то о нем не получим никакой информации и не сможем сказать рыцарь он или лжец. Если же позовем всех, то может случиться так, что один сотрудник ответит на наш вопрос: «1», а остальные n – 1 сотрудник ответят: «n – 1». Тогда этой ситуации удовлетворяют два случая: когда рыцарь ровно один, а остальные лжецы и когда лжец ровно один, а остальные сотрудники – рыцари.
Покажем, как выяснить кто рыцарь, а кто лжец за два вопроса. В первый день нужно позвать всех сотрудников и задать им свой вопрос. Ясно, что все рыцари ответят одно и то же число, а лжецы это число не назовут, а назовут какие-то другие числа. По условию среди сотрудников рыцари есть, поэтому если во второй день мы позовем по одному человеку из каждой группы одинаково ответивших, то мы пригласим ровно одного рыцаря. Т.е. во второй день правильный ответ будет «1». Значит тот, кто так ответит – рыцарь, а так же рыцари все те, кто в первый день ответил так же, как этот человек. Все остальные – лжецы.

Автор: tig81 24.10.2009, 11:36

Цитата(Juliya @ 24.10.2009, 14:33) *

Спасибо, tig81, огромное! ..

Пожалуйста.
Цитата
Но первое - решений нет, два ответа непонятных, не вызывающих у меня лично доверия...

sad.gif
Цитата
Второе - мне понравилось... smile.gif

smile.gif

Автор: Juliya 24.10.2009, 17:36

Цитата(Juliya @ 24.10.2009, 11:38) *

Задача 1. Три бегуна стартовали по круговой дорожке одновременно с одного места и в одном направлении. Они бегут с постоянными скоростями. Иванов впервые обогнал Петрова через 5 минут, а Петров впервые обогнал Сидорова через 20 минут. Через сколько минут Иванов впервые обогнал Сидорова?

ни у кого даже мыслей нет?? У меня что-то очень сложно получается...

Автор: Ярослав_ 24.10.2009, 21:58

Цитата
ни у кого даже мыслей нет?? У меня что-то очень сложно получается...

Ну как вариант, может кто поинтересней придумает...
Цитата
Задача 1. Три бегуна стартовали по круговой дорожке одновременно с одного места и в одном направлении. Они бегут с постоянными скоростями. Иванов впервые обогнал Петрова через 5 минут, а Петров впервые обогнал Сидорова через 20 минут. Через сколько минут Иванов впервые обогнал Сидорова?

Иванов бежит быстрее Петрова, а Петров быстрее Сидорова.
Значит Иванов бежит быстрее Сидорова.
Иванов догнал Петрова через 5 мин, значит каждую минуту от пробегал больше Петрова на 2*pi*R/5.
Петров догнал Сидорова через 20 мин, значит он отдалялся от Сидорова каждую минуту на 2*pi*R/20=pi*R/10
А Иванов отдалялся от Сидорова каждую минуту на 2*pi*R/5+pi*R/10=4*pi*R/10+pi*R/10=5*pi*R/10=pi*R/2 Когда расстояние между Ивановым и Сидоровым станет 2*pi*R, значит он его догонит.
Получается, что через 4 мин.

Автор: Juliya 25.10.2009, 13:17

Спасибо, Ярослав, большое!! У меня столько же получилось... И я теперь уверена в правильности своего, до конца разобралась... Вначале просто допустила в одном месте ошибку blush.gif .. Ваше решение явно перекликается с моим:

Пусть S - длина беговой дорожки, Vи, Vп, Vc - скорости Иванова, Петрова и Сидорова.

Иванов обогнал Петрова через 5 мин.
Петров за эти 5 мин. успел пробежать не весь круг, а свою часть Sп
Иванов пробежал круг и столько, сколько Петров, т.е. S + Sп
Получаем:
Vи*5=S + Sп
Vп*5=Sп
Отсюда: Vи - Vп=S/5. (вот то, что Вы так быстро и лихо записали как на сколько больше он пробегает каждую минуту... smile.gif )

Аналогичные рассуждения про Петрова-Сидорова дают Vп- Vc=S/20.

Складываем два уравнения и получаем:
Vи - Vс=S/4
4*Vи=S+4*Vс
т.е. да, через 4 мин. Иванов догнал Сидорова.




Русская версия Invision Power Board (http://www.invisionboard.com)
© Invision Power Services (http://www.invisionpower.com)